Output 29c2b602aaf237a1feb33676d5b1e181980092f045e75db50e1b942dffba8867:1

value
20369563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7545baf9ccca7f8b8338b320ef9bf20863848987 OP_EQUAL
address
3CP6WwRsrypc7gvPUb2RuoecHiGyEeWF7w
transaction
29c2b602aaf237a1feb33676d5b1e181980092f045e75db50e1b942dffba8867
spent
true